**Runbook: ParcelPing Webhook Delivery Failures**

When the ParcelPing tracking webhook starts returning 5xx responses to carrier updates, events queue in the retry buffer for up to six hours before being dropped. First confirm the receiver service is healthy, then check whether the signing secret rotated recently, as stale secrets are the most common cause. The full verification checklist is maintained on the internal page below.

dashboard of yahaf-kawep = https://grafana.nelvrocorp.internal/spaces/projects/spaces/364313bfe15e

## Payroll Export v4 Cutover

The Bramblewick payroll exporter switched from fixed-width to delimited output this cycle. If the Tallygate ingest job rejects the file, check that the header row flag is enabled; legacy consumers still expect it off. Re-run the export with the corrected flag and attach the resulting build token, shown below.

session token of yageg-kagap = htk9_89026285c

Handover for the Keymill rotation utility, ahead of Thursday's release. Rotation runs nightly against the staging vaults; production rotation is manual until the audit closes. If a rotation job dies mid-cycle, the utility locks itself to prevent half-rotated secrets. Unlocking requires the operator recovery flow from the admin CLI. The flow prompts once, and the passphrase it expects is the one below.

vault phrase of taweg-haduf = druax-oliok-druvan-soreth-gormir-wenok-feniel-fenys-tammir

### Ceremony Item 12 — FD Leak Hunt Sign-off

Support team: before keys are rotated, confirm the leaked-file-descriptor hunt on the Drossfield relay is closed. Check that the Muldane watcher reports steady handle counts for 48 hours and that the old debug socket is removed. If counts climb during the ceremony, abort and escalate. Post-rotation, the diagnostics vault relocks automatically; support can reopen it only with the recovery passphrase, which is recorded on the following line.

strongbox words: druvan-lamys-eliius-jorax-istox-soreth-ulays-gilix-ralix-oliiel-norwyn-casvan-praius